Arvada, CO is a thriving city located in the Denver metropolitan area. With a population of approximately 121,000 residents, Arvada offers a diverse community with a mix of young professionals, families, and retirees. The city's location just 7 miles northwest of downtown Denver provides easy access to urban amenities while still offering a suburban lifestyle.
Arvada experiences a semi-arid climate with moderate temperatures and plenty of sunshine throughout the year. Summers are warm with low humidity, while winters can bring snowfall and colder temperatures. The city is also known for its beautiful parks and outdoor recreational opportunities, including hiking and biking trails, golf courses, and sports fields.
Key historical facts about Arvada include its origins as a gold rush town in the mid-1800s and its transformation into a residential suburb in the 20th century. Today, the city is home to a number of cultural highlights, including the Arvada Center for the Arts and Humanities, which features art galleries, theaters, and educational programs. The Olde Town Arvada district is another popular destination with its historic buildings, shops, and restaurants.
